Franklin Paris

May 24, 1917 — December 29, 2014


Franklin Paris, Sr., 97, of Owensboro, passed away on Monday, December 29, 2014 at the Owensboro Center. He was born May 24, 1917 in Ohio Co. to the late John Morgan and Ermine Harris Paris. He was retired from the Green Coal Co. as a heavy equipment operator after 30 years of service. He was a member of Harvest Temple Baptist Church. He also had done some house painting, was a dairyman, coal miner, done some civil service work, and had worked on Hoover Dam when it was being constructed. Franklin was also preceded in death by his wife, Melba A. Nichols Paris; a son, Paul Paris on March 26, 1996, two brothers, Albert and Morton Paris, and two sons-in-law, Ray Vanover and Harvey Owen.
